Chamomile for balance

-

Forget dusty old teabags. “When you understand what quality chamomile can do, you understand why herbalists turn to it so often,” says Anthia. It can ease both our nervous system and digestive system at once. “It’s a digestive aid and carminativ­e, meaning it can relieve wind and bloating. At the same time, it stimulates the parasympat­hetic nervous system, which is a counter-balance to the fight-or-flight mode many may find themselves in these days. Chamomile sends a signal to your body that you’re safe and it’s time for rest.”
